What is Disorientation?
Disorientation is a state of confusion regarding time, place, or personal identity. It reflects impaired cognitive function and can range from mild confusion to severe awareness impairment. Disorientation is a symptom, not a diagnosis, and always requires medical evaluation to identify the underlying cause. Sudden disorientation can indicate a medical emergency.

What's Causing Your Disorientation
Identifying the underlying causes of disorientation allows us to target treatment effectively for lasting results.
Delirium
Most Common Acute CauseAcute brain dysfunction from infection, medications, or metabolic issues.
Dementia
Common Chronic CauseProgressive neurodegeneration affecting cognition.
Stroke
Acute EmergencyInterruption of blood flow to brain areas.
Medication Effects
CommonSide effects or toxicity of medications.
Metabolic Imbalance
CommonElectrolyte, glucose, or organ dysfunction.
Infection
CommonUTI, pneumonia, sepsis causing delirium.
